UV Editor Hide Selected not working on multiple selection #88625

Closed
opened 2021-05-27 12:58:24 +02:00 by Oleg · 19 comments

System Information
Operating system: Windows-10-10.0.19041-SP0 64 Bits
Graphics card: GeForce GTX 1060 6GB/PCIe/SSE2 NVIDIA Corporation 4.5.0 NVIDIA 461.40

Blender Version
Broken: version: 2.93.0 Beta, branch: master, commit date: 2021-05-26 16:27, hash: c07c7957c6
Worked: (newest version of Blender that worked as expected)

Short description of error
When multiple objects selected Hide/Reveal Hidden in UV Editor performs only on one object.

Exact steps for others to reproduce the error

  • Create two monkeys
  • Select all object and enter Edit Mode
  • Open UV Editor, enable UV sync selection, select any face and press Shift+H
